Discussions tagged with 'green tint' on WindowsForum.com focus on color calibration issues in Windows, where users report that display adjustments, such as reducing green levels, are not saved and revert to default settings. A common problem involves a persistent green tint on screens, particularly affecting yellow colors, and the color calibration slider resetting to full scale after adjustment. These threads seek troubleshooting help for Windows color management, often related to laptop displays like the Lenovo Yoga 2 13. The tag covers user experiences with display color inaccuracies and attempts to fix them through Windows calibration tools.
